    All-Girls Private Schools

    Research shows that girls often lose faith in their abilities by age 6. To counteract these biases, some parents opt to send their girls to an all-girls school. These institutions are uniquely qualified to foster leadership skills in even their youngest students. These educators are committed to dismantling the barriers erected by internal and external pressures preventing girls from reaching their full potential.

    For many young women, all-girls private schools provide a unique, nurturing environment that cultivates academic excellence, personal growth, and leadership skills. Here’s a closer look at the advantages of attending an all-female high school.

    Confidence and leadership development

    Breaking gender barriers: Free from stereotypes and social pressures that may exist in coed environments, girls in all-girls private schools feel empowered to take on leadership roles in student government, clubs, athletic teams, and more. This participation fosters confidence, public speaking skills, and the ability to become strong, assertive leaders.

    In all-girls schools, students can focus on their individuality, academic pursuits, and hobbies without feeling pressured to conform to certain social expectations. These private schools also foster a strong sense of sisterhood and collaboration among students. This supportive network provides a safe place for girls to build strong, lasting friendships, develop social skills, and learn from positive female role models including teachers and mentors.

    All-girls schools go beyond academics, tailoring their environment to girls’ needs, fostering healthy risk-taking, emotional intelligence, and freedom from stereotypes. Plus, research suggests that graduates of all-girls schools may experience academic and personal advantages. Studies have found correlations between attending all-girls schools and:

    • Higher rates of graduate school enrollment.
    • Increased self-confidence in various subjects.
    • A greater likelihood of pursuing STEM careers and participating in politics.
    • Greater cultural competency.
    • Stronger community involvement.

    An all-girls education champions the potential of every girl. These teachers understand the challenges girls face in navigating their identities and stay at the forefront of best practices to create a supportive environment where every girl can flourish and become her most empowered self.
